Output 59bfab959cff2f31a2d69925fa176cf5fba329bbccea4f1477cde632f8bcf94b:0

value
61316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23fe3f6089e0ed683afb01b6b2bf95b55a6e93e OP_EQUAL
address
3HwWjsqzzMRsfyaUf1kDDYnDzpD24NauZV
transaction
59bfab959cff2f31a2d69925fa176cf5fba329bbccea4f1477cde632f8bcf94b
spent
true